Fresh from rapturously received seasons in Sydney, Melbourne, Adelaide and a Perth run where it played to the largest audiences of FringeWorld 2026 – MARVELous The Show soars into Brisbane for a strictly limited season from 18–29 March at Twelfth Night Theatre.
With a rock-infused soundtrack and a cast of exceptional acrobats, vocalists, dancers and high-flying aerialists, MARVELous The Show is a dynamic blend of parody, hilarity and impressive live performances, all delivered with a satiric and risqué edge.

The production showcases well known and loved superheroes including Thor, Black Widow, Deadpool, Scarlet Witch, Spider-Man, Iron Man and more as they’ve never been seen before, in outrageous and unexpected subversions of the Marvel Cinematic Universe.
MARVELous The Show is also packed with pop culture easter eggs and is heavily woven with references to beloved films like Dirty Dancing, Magic Mike, Flashdance and The Greatest Showman, providing a little something for everyone.

Award-winning designer Dan Potra (Sweeney Todd at Southbank London, La Boheme on the Harbour for Opera Australia, The Barber Of Seville for Houston Grand Opera) has created a unique stage design to complement the many wild skills on display, with lighting design by James Wallis (Hayes Theatre’s recent productions of City of Angels and Bonnie & Clyde) and choreography by Emma Wong.
